The Dental Assistant will be responsible for but not limited to the following:

Prepares treatment room for patient by following prescribed procedures and protocols

Prepares patient for dental treatment by welcoming, comforting, seating, and draping patient

Provides information to patients and employees by answering questions and requests

Provides instrumentation by sterilizing and delivering instruments to treatment area; positioning instruments for dentist's access; suctioning; passing instruments

Provides materials by selecting, mixing, and placing materials on instruments and in the patient's mouth

Provides diagnostic information by exposing and developing radiographic studies; pouring, trimming, and polishing study casts

Educates patients by giving oral hygiene, plaque control, and postoperative instructions

Documents dental care services by charting in patient records

Maintains patient confidence and protects operations by keeping information confidential

Maintains safe and clean working environment by complying with procedures, rules, and regulations.

Protects patients and employees by adhering to infection-control policies and protocols

Ensures operation of dental equipment by completing preventive maintenance requirements; following manufacturer's instructions; troubleshooting malfunctions; calling for repairs; maintaining equipment inventories; evaluating new equipment and techniques

Maintains dental supplies inventory by checking stock to determine inventory level; anticipating needed supplies; placing and expediting orders for supplies; verifying receipt of supplies

Conserves dental resources by using equipment and supplies as needed to accomplish job results

Dispatch lab work appropriately

Verify patient health history

Help clean the office and treatment rooms
